Output 170b8cc87c109bf880c96eaa70f3159d58c12921c38fe89f9b7eb6e684c05d2d:17

value
10640431
script pubkey
OP_0 OP_PUSHBYTES_20 3470db11150d5defdfc04175f32fb6e03dfabc21
address
bc1qx3cdkyg4p4w7lh7qg96lxtakuq7l40pph6cv6m
transaction
170b8cc87c109bf880c96eaa70f3159d58c12921c38fe89f9b7eb6e684c05d2d